Send us Fan Mail🎙️ Episode 95 – Backstage Chaos, Music Theory, and Truck Stop Showers with Adam DouglassStrap in for one of the most unpredictable, hilarious, and musically rich episodes yet of the Riffs and Rhythms Podcast! Kevin and Paul welcome back guitarist, educator, and seasoned road warrior Adam Douglass for a conversation that zigzags from gut-busting stories to deep musical insights — and somehow makes room for both.🎸 From touring the East Coast in a 28-foot RV with no showers to being gifted a “free” truck stop wash by a mysterious 900-pound trucker, Adam shares candid tales of life on the road as a working musician. We’re talking Boston dive bars, Cambridge venues, shady bar bathrooms, Flying J etiquette, and why you should never forget your shower shoes on tour.💡 But it’s not just jokes and road stories — we get deep into music theory, breaking down syncopation, phrasing on the upbeat vs. downbeat, and how that relates to pop songwriting.
